The global automotive industry is undergoing a structural paradigm shift. As vehicles evolve toward software-defined architectures, electric powertrains, and multi-material lightweight bodies, the mechanical joints holding them together must evolve concurrently. Automotive self-tapping screws (often specified as thread-rolling or thread-forming fasteners) represent a critical node in this development. No longer treated as simple utility parts, they are recognized as highly engineered fastening systems capable of creating high-preload connections in ductile materials without the need for pre-tapping operations.
Historically, the automotive supply chain relied heavily on standard bolts and nuts, requiring pre-tapped holes or integrated weld-nuts. However, modern assembly lines demand faster cycle times, reduced components, and lighter overall vehicle mass. In the current global industrial landscape, self-tapping screws are critical for joining sheet metals, engineering plastics, aluminum extrusions, and die-cast subframes. By eliminating the threading step, automotive OEMs realize substantial reductions in manufacturing energy consumption, tool wear, and scrap metal generation, boosting both efficiency and sustainability metrics.

In power generation—including steam turbines, wind turbines, and petrochemical energy facilities—fasteners must endure continuous cyclic loading and high temperatures. We supply high-tensile fasteners that maintain clamp load without relaxing. Our superalloy products provide reliable performance in turbines and exhaust systems where conventional fasteners would experience thermal creep.
High-speed rail applications require fasteners with exceptional fatigue resistance and vibration security. Our self-tapping and structural bolts prevent self-loosening under continuous vibration, securing critical dynamic assemblies in high-speed bogies, braking systems, and structural framing panels.
Modern telecommunication infrastructure, including 5G stations and high-frequency radar enclosures, requires fasteners that minimize electromagnetic interference. Our non-magnetic stainless steel, titanium, and lightweight plastic fasteners are designed to eliminate magnetic signature interference, protecting signal integrity in sensitive electronics.
Aggressive chemicals, sour gas (H2S), and high pressures define petrochemical refining operations. Our corrosion-resistant fasteners, manufactured from duplex alloys and super-austenitic steels, prevent sulfide stress cracking and general corrosion in piping systems, reactors, and pressure vessels.
